When beginning your lawn debris cleanup, begin by sorting as a result of widespread supplies like grass clippings, fallen leaves, twigs, and branches. These organic elements are ideal for composting. Composting not only diverts squander from landfills but also results in prosperous, nutrient-dense soil that can be accustomed to fertilize your backyard. Leaves and grass clippings decompose rapidly and insert useful nitrogen and carbon towards the compost pile, when small branches and twigs lead towards the pile’s aeration and composition. In case you don’t compost in your own home, most municipalities provide green waste recycling applications that accept these products, As long as They're free of charge from contamination.

What several homeowners don’t recognize is the fact that not all lawn debris belongs inside the compost or inexperienced waste bin. Diseased vegetation, such as, really should by no means be composted. If included for your compost pile, the disorder can endure the decomposition method and distribute when the compost is later on used as part of your back garden. Likewise, invasive species or weed seeds really should be disposed of in the trash instead of your garden waste bin, as they will regenerate and overtake your yard should they endure composting.

Artificial materials are another major worry. Plastic plant tags, twine, irrigation tubing, and landscaping material in many cases are gathered through lawn cleanups, but they ought to hardly ever be mixed with green waste. These products don't just contaminate compost but will also complicate the recycling system. In its place, eliminate artificial components correctly via your household trash or check if your neighborhood recycling software accepts them. index junk removal

Pressure-handled wood, painted boards, or chemically treated plant materials also do not belong in your compost or environmentally friendly bin. This stuff incorporate poisonous substances that may leach in to the soil and hurt both of those vegetation and wildlife. Handled wood need to be taken to your landfill or maybe a dangerous squander facility based upon your neighborhood laws.

One vital still usually ignored move within an eco-friendly property debris cleanup is reusing and repurposing. Tree branches is usually Slice and utilized for garden edging, or chipped to build mulch paths. Fallen leaves could be shredded and used for a organic mulch layer around shrubs and trees. Even outdated pots or containers can find new daily life as decorative things or planters for herbs and flowers.
